在当今这个数字化时代,服务器已成为企业运行的核心支柱。对于拥有100台服务器的企业来说,如何高效地管理和运维这些服务器,成为了一个至关重要的挑战。本文将为您揭秘远程运维100台服务器的高效管理技巧,并针对日常运维中常见的难题提供解决方案。
一、远程运维的优势
远程运维相较于传统的现场运维,具有以下优势:
- 节省成本:无需派遣大量运维人员到现场,减少差旅费用。
- 提高效率:实时监控和操作,快速响应故障。
- 数据安全:通过安全的远程连接,保护服务器数据安全。
二、高效管理技巧
1. 建立统一的管理平台
为了方便对100台服务器进行统一管理,建议选择一款功能强大的服务器管理软件,如OpenSSH、Ansible等。这些工具可以帮助您实现自动化部署、配置管理和监控等功能。
2. 实施分级管理
将服务器分为生产环境、开发环境和测试环境,并对每个环境实施不同的权限和策略。这样既可以确保生产环境的稳定运行,又方便开发人员进行测试和优化。
3. 定期备份和巡检
定期对服务器进行备份,确保数据安全。同时,进行定期巡检,及时发现潜在问题。
4. 实施自动化运维
利用自动化运维工具,如SaltStack、Chef等,实现自动化部署、配置管理和监控等功能,提高运维效率。
三、日常运维难题解决方案
1. 硬件故障
解决方案:
- 建立硬件清单:记录每台服务器的硬件配置和购买时间,以便在出现故障时快速定位问题。
- 备件库存:提前准备常用硬件的备件,如CPU、内存、硬盘等,以便快速更换。
- 故障诊断工具:使用专业故障诊断工具,如HP ILO、Dell OpenManage等,快速定位硬件故障。
2. 软件故障
解决方案:
- 备份和恢复:定期备份系统,以便在软件故障时快速恢复。
- 软件版本管理:跟踪软件版本更新,确保服务器使用的是最新、最稳定的版本。
- 错误日志分析:分析服务器日志,查找软件故障的原因。
3. 网络问题
解决方案:
- 网络监控:使用网络监控工具,如Wireshark、Nagios等,实时监控网络状态。
- 网络优化:针对网络瓶颈进行优化,如调整网络配置、升级网络设备等。
- 故障隔离:在网络故障发生时,快速定位故障设备,隔离故障影响。
四、总结
远程运维100台服务器,需要我们掌握高效的管理技巧和解决日常运维难题的能力。通过本文的介绍,相信您已经对这些技巧和解决方案有了更深入的了解。希望这些知识能帮助您在运维工作中更加得心应手。
